How to Make a Worm Bin

1. Gather supplies: a (half) pound of worms, a big storage bin and some shredded newspaper.

2. Punch holes for ventilation.

3. Smile! This is fun!

4. Mist the bedding.


5. Dump worms into bin, underneath the bedding.



6. Feed the worms! They eat produce, tea leaves and coffee grinds. (It's faster to chop your food into bits - we learned this a few weeks later!)

Done! (Top with dry bedding to keep worms down where they belong.)
